About

Sergio Canavero is a scholar working on Surgery, Neurology and Physiology. According to data from OpenAlex, Sergio Canavero has authored 88 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 30 papers in Surgery, 26 papers in Neurology and 21 papers in Physiology. Recurrent topics in Sergio Canavero's work include Pain Mechanisms and Treatments (20 papers), Transcranial Magnetic Stimulation Studies (16 papers) and Nerve Injury and Rehabilitation (12 papers). Sergio Canavero is often cited by papers focused on Pain Mechanisms and Treatments (20 papers), Transcranial Magnetic Stimulation Studies (16 papers) and Nerve Injury and Rehabilitation (12 papers). Sergio Canavero collaborates with scholars based in Italy, China and United States. Sergio Canavero's co-authors include Vincenzo Bonicalzi, C. A. Pagni, Sergio Duca, Federico D’Agata, Katiuscia Sacco, Giuliano Geminiani, Franco Cauda, Xiaoping Ren, Giancarlo Castellano and Dario Cocito and has published in prestigious journals such as PLoS ONE, Neurology and Pain.
